text of obituary:

NEWTON AND VICINITY

● Two long-time members of the Bethany Mennonite Church at Kingman were called by death last week. Mrs. Edna Mary Voran, 70, wife of Fred E. Voran, died July 21 at Anthony, Kan. hospital after a brief illness. She leaves her husband, three sons, two daughters and 13 grandchildren. Funeral services were held at the church on Saturday. Mrs. Lydia L. Voran, 76, wife of Henry W. Voran, died Sunday at the Kingman hospital after a year’s illness. Besides the widower, she leaves three sons, one daughter and 13 grandchildren. Services were to be held at the church Wednesday forenoon. Rev. Peter Neufeld, the pastor, officiated at both funerals.
